RECORD NUMBER 6 SEATS NOW HELD BY WOMEN ON BWF COUNCIL


Six women now hold positions on the Badminton World Federation Council.  The lineup includes two IOC members, two world champions, two vice presidents of badminton continental confederations and the Chair of the BWF Athletes’ Commission.  

The women Council members are Dagmawit Girmay Berhane (Ethiopia; Vice President of Africa Confederation); Geraldine Brown (Australia; Vice President of Oceania Confederation); Li Lingwei (China), Emma Mason (Scotland; Athletes’ Commission Chair), Nora Perry (England) and Chipo Zumburani (Zimbabwe). The two continental vice-presidents, in addition to Mason, automatically became BWF Council members prior to Saturday’s elections, by virtue of heading their respective organisations, while Li, Perry and Zumburani were elected by delegates attending the BWF Council’s 74th Annual General Meeting in Kuala Lumpur, Malaysia.

Newly-elected BWF President Poul-Erik Hoyer has already appointed four of his women colleagues to either Committee Chair or Deputy Committee Chair positions on the BWF Council.

 
These are as follows:
Dagmawit Girmay Berhane – IOC/International Relations (IR) Deputy Chair
Geraldine Brown – Women in Badminton (WIB) Chair
Nora Perry – WIB Deputy Chair
Chipo Zumburani – Finance Deputy Chair
(* Emma Mason – BWF Athletes’ Commission Chair)
